Puntos clave
- llamas 3.1:Un modelo de IA de código abierto que mejora el desarrollo con conocimientos generales, matemáticas y habilidades de traducción.
- Tres modelos:405B (alto rendimiento), 70B (equilibrado), 8B (ligero).
- Caracteristicas:Contexto ampliado, soporte multilingüe, generación de datos sintéticos y seguridad robusta.
- Aplicaciones:PNL, creación de contenidos, análisis de datos, atención sanitaria, educación y generación de código.
- Integración: : Sin costuras con Novita AIAPI de para un desarrollo fácil y asequible.
- Uso:Permitido para fines comerciales y de investigación bajo la licencia de Meta.
Introducción
Llama 3.1 es un modelo de lenguaje de código abierto diseñado para simplificar y mejorar el desarrollo de IA para desarrolladores e investigadores. Con capacidades que van desde la comprensión de conocimientos generales hasta la resolución de problemas matemáticos y la traducción de idiomas, Llama 3.1 rivaliza con los modelos de código cerrado más populares, lo que lo convierte en una herramienta poderosa en el mundo de la IA.
Esta guía explorará los tres modelos principales de la familia Llama 3.1, sus funciones avanzadas y aplicaciones prácticas en diversas industrias. Siga leyendo para descubrir cómo Llama 3.1 puede revolucionar sus proyectos de IA y hacer que la integración sea perfecta con Novita AI.
¿Qué es Llama 3.1?
llamas 3.1 es una herramienta valiosa para desarrolladores e investigadores, que simplifica y mejora el desarrollo de la IA. Este modelo de lenguaje de código abierto es excelente en diversas tareas, como la comprensión de conocimientos generales, la resolución de problemas matemáticos y la traducción de diferentes idiomas. Su amplia gama de habilidades es comparable a los modelos de código cerrado más populares, lo que lo convierte en un actor importante en el mundo de la IA.
Tres modelos principales de la familia Llama 3.1

Guía de selección de modelos:
- Elija 405B para:Investigación de alto nivel y tareas complejas que requieren máxima capacidad
- Elija 70B para:Equilibrio entre rendimiento y eficiencia de recursos
- Elija 8B para:Recursos limitados o necesidades de computación de borde
Características principales de Llama 3.1
Llama 3.1 introduce varias capacidades avanzadas que lo posicionan como una herramienta poderosa en el desarrollo de IA:
Ventana de contexto ampliada
Llama 3.1 admite una longitud de contexto de 128,000 8,192 tokens, un aumento significativo con respecto a los 1,600 tokens anteriores. Esta expansión del XNUMX % permite procesar y comprender fragmentos de texto mucho más largos, lo que permite un razonamiento más complejo y un mejor rendimiento en tareas que requieren un contexto extenso.
Soporte multilingüe
El modelo ha sido entrenado para manejar conversaciones en varios idiomas además del inglés, incluidos español, portugués, italiano, alemán, tailandés, francés e hindi. Esto mejora su utilidad para una gama más amplia de usuarios y aplicaciones en diferentes regiones.
Generación de datos sintéticos
Llama 3.1 ha emergido como una herramienta poderosa para crear datos sintéticos de alta calidad específicos de cada tarea y dominio para entrenar otros modelos de lenguaje. Esta capacidad ha demostrado ser eficaz para mejorar la precisión de los modelos en varios campos.
Modelo de destilación
Una de las capacidades más significativas de Llama 3.1 es su potencial para transferir conocimientos y habilidades emergentes a modelos más pequeños y eficientes. Este proceso permite la creación de modelos compactos con un rendimiento comparable a menores costos y menor latencia.
Afinado para el uso de herramientas
Los modelos Instruct de Llama 3.1 se han optimizado para interactuar con programas que complementan o amplían el LLMCapacidades de . Esto incluye capacitación para generar llamadas a herramientas para búsquedas específicas, generación de imágenes, ejecución de código y herramientas de razonamiento matemático.
Medidas de seguridad robustas
Meta ha introducido herramientas como Llama Guard 3, un modelo de moderación de entrada y salida de alto rendimiento que admite ocho idiomas, y Prompt Guard para ayudar a detectar y responder a inyecciones de indicaciones y entradas de jailbreak.
Aplicaciones prácticas de la llama 3.1
Las capacidades avanzadas de Llama 3.1 abren una amplia gama de aplicaciones prácticas en el desarrollo de IA, revolucionando diversas industrias y flujos de trabajo.
Procesamiento natural del lenguaje
Las capacidades mejoradas de procesamiento del lenguaje natural de Llama 3.1 lo convierten en una opción ideal para desarrollar chatbots y asistentes virtuales sofisticados. Estos agentes potenciados por IA pueden brindar respuestas más precisas y adecuadas al contexto, lo que mejora enormemente las interacciones de servicio al cliente en varios idiomas.
Creación de contenidos
Las capacidades avanzadas de comprensión y generación de lenguaje del modelo lo convierten en una herramienta poderosa para los creadores de contenido. Puede ayudar a escribir publicaciones de blog, generar contenido para redes sociales e incluso crear guiones de video, lo que agiliza el proceso creativo para los especialistas en marketing y los periodistas.
Análisis de datos e inteligencia empresarial
La capacidad de Llama 3.1 para procesar y analizar grandes conjuntos de datos lo hace valioso para las aplicaciones de inteligencia empresarial. Puede ayudar a crear informes automatizados, realizar análisis de datos complejos y brindar información que impulse la toma de decisiones informada.
Aplicaciones de salud
En el campo médico, Llama 3.1 se puede utilizar para analizar registros médicos, respaldar procesos de diagnóstico y mejorar las interacciones con los pacientes. Su capacidad para extraer rápidamente información crítica y brindar respuestas basadas en evidencia puede mejorar significativamente la prestación de atención médica.
Educación y formación
Las capacidades de aprendizaje personalizado del modelo lo hacen ideal para desarrollar sistemas de tutoría adaptativos y herramientas de evaluación automatizadas. Esto puede ayudar a crear experiencias educativas más atractivas y efectivas adaptadas a las necesidades individuales de los estudiantes.
Generación e interpretación de código
Con soporte integrado para Python, Llama 3.1 puede ayudar a los desarrolladores en tareas de generación e interpretación de código. Esta característica puede acelerar significativamente el proceso de desarrollo de software y ayudar en la depuración de código complejo.
Generación de datos sintéticos
La capacidad de Llama 3.1 para generar datos sintéticos de alta calidad es particularmente útil para entrenar modelos más pequeños y realizar simulaciones. Esta capacidad puede acelerar los procesos de desarrollo de IA y mejorar el rendimiento de los modelos en diversos escenarios.
Al aprovechar estas aplicaciones prácticas, los desarrolladores pueden crear soluciones de IA más sofisticadas que aborden desafíos complejos del mundo real en múltiples dominios.
Cómo ejecutar Llama 3.1 con Novita AI
Ya sea que esté creando un chatbot de servicio al cliente impulsado por IA, una herramienta de traducción de idiomas inteligente o una herramienta de edición de currículum, Novita AIAPI de Hace que la integración sea sencilla. Esto permite a los desarrolladores centrarse en sus tareas principales mientras utilizan todas las características de Llama 3.1, sin preocuparse por las complejidades de la gestión del sistema.
Antes de integrar oficialmente la API de Llama 3.1, puedes probarla en línea con Novita AIAquí te explicamos cómo empezar con Novita AILlama de 's en línea:
Paso 1: Seleccione el archivo Modelo de llama que se desea utilizar y evaluar sus capacidades.
Paso 2: Introduzca la pregunta deseada en el campo correspondiente. Esta área está destinada al texto o pregunta que el modelo debe responder.
Paso 3: Obtenga la respuesta del modelo para la conversación de chat dada.

Ejemplo de referencia de API
from openai import OpenAI
client = OpenAI(
base_url="https://api.novita.ai/v3/openai",
# Get the Novita AI API Key by referring: /docs/get-started/quickstart.htmll#_3-create-an-api-key
api_key="<YOUR Novita AI API Key>",
)
model = "meta-llama/llama-3.1-8b-instruct"
stream = True # or False
max_tokens = 8192
chat_completion_res = client.chat.completions.create(
model=model,
messages=[
{
"role": "system",
"content": "Act like you are a helpful assistant.",
},
{
"role": "user",
"content": "Hi there!",
}
],
stream=stream,
max_tokens=max_tokens,
)
if stream:
for chunk in chat_completion_res:
print(chunk.choices[0].delta.content or "", end="")
else:
print(chat_completion_res.choices[0].message.content)
Conclusión
Dominar Llama 3.1 puede abrirte muchas puertas en el desarrollo de IA. Si comprendes su diseño y sus modelos, puedes mejorar significativamente tus proyectos. Ya sea que estés desarrollando chatbots de IA, herramientas de resumen de texto u otras aplicaciones, ejecutar Llama 3.1 con Novita AI hace que el proceso sea más sencillo y rentable, al tiempo que garantiza la estabilidad. Comience a explorar Llama 3.1 con la ayuda de Novita AIFuerte soporte API de para una experiencia sencilla en el desarrollo de IA.
Preguntas frecuentes
¿Puedo utilizar Llama 3.1 para uso comercial?
Llama 3.1 puede utilizarse tanto con fines comerciales como de investigación según el Acuerdo de licencia de modelo abierto de Meta. Esto permite a la comunidad de IA estudiar sus posibilidades en varias plataformas y ayuda a crear nuevas aplicaciones de una manera que también tenga en cuenta los riesgos potenciales.
¿Puede Llama 3.1 generar imágenes?
Funciona principalmente en tareas de texto. Sus principales capacidades incluyen la generación de datos y el procesamiento de texto. Sin embargo, no está diseñado para tareas visuales, como la creación de imágenes.
¿Puede Llama 3.1 leer una imagen?
Llama 3.1 se centra principalmente en el procesamiento de texto y lenguaje para el desarrollo de IA. Llama 3.1 no puede leer ni interpretar imágenes directamente.
¿Puede Llama 3.1 generar código?
Llama 3.1 es bueno en la generación de código. Esta habilidad lo convierte en una herramienta útil para los desarrolladores. El modelo de IA puede comprender y crear código. Ayuda a gestionar tareas complejas en ingeniería de software, lo que demuestra lo útil que puede ser.
¿Puede traducir Llama 3.1?
Llama 3.1 es excelente para la traducción. Ayuda a crear agentes conversacionales multilingües. Esta habilidad ayuda a superar las barreras lingüísticas. Como resultado, mejora la precisión de la traducción. Esto impulsa la comunicación entre idiomas. También amplía el alcance global de las aplicaciones de IA.
publicado originalmente en Novita AI
Novita AI Es la plataforma en la nube todo en uno que potencia tus ambiciones de IA. API integradas, sin servidor, GPU Instancia: las herramientas rentables que necesitas. Elimina la infraestructura, empieza gratis y haz realidad tu visión de IA.
Lectura Recomendada
1.Cómo utilizar Llama 3.1 405b: una guía completa
2.Decoding Llama 3 vs 3.1: ¿cuál es el adecuado para usted?
3.Obtén tu clave API de Llama 3.1: mejora tus proyectos hoy mismo
Descubra más de Novita
Suscríbete para recibir las últimas publicaciones en tu correo electrónico.





